[Python-checkins] cpython: Split PyUnicode_DecodeCharmap() into subfunction for readability

changeset: 83437:3e02d70cd07b
user: Victor Stinner <victor.stinner at gmail.com>
date: Thu Apr 18 01:44:27 2013 +0200
summary:
 Split PyUnicode_DecodeCharmap() into subfunction for readability
files:
 Objects/unicodeobject.c | 417 +++++++++++++++------------
 1 files changed, 226 insertions(+), 191 deletions(-)
